A bill to amend section 1507 of title 18, United States Code, to establish appropriate penalties for obstruction of justice by picketing or parading in or near court buildings or residences of judges, jurors, witnesses, or other court officers.
Protecting Our Supreme Court Justices Act of 2023
This bill enhances the prison term for an individual who pickets or parades in or near a U.S. court or a judge's residence with the intent of (1) interfering with, obstructing, or impeding the administration of justice; or (2) influencing a judge, juror, witness, or court officer. Specifically, the bill increases the maximum prison term from one to five years.
